Throughout the past year, the City of Grand Forks has been working on the production of several videos to promote and celebrate the community. 

In the fall of 2013, the Economic Development Advisory Committee made a recommendation to City Council to develop material that would incorporate the new brand and story of the community. The decision was made to work with Global Authority Media to develop and produce the videos. 

“Shooting and producing the Grand Forks videos was a passion project that saw my team and I shoot various footage of the area over the course of 10 months. The end result is six videos that are intended for different applications within the city’s branding and marketing efforts,” said Global Authority’s Nick Green, “It’s very important for people to share them on Facebook, Twitter and the like for outsiders to see.”

“The whole process took just over one year in order to capture the four seasons that we experience here in Grand Forks,” said Mayor Brian Taylor, “It’s been a major accomplishment for the community and means that we can take authentic footage of the area on the road to try and spark interest in our community. What we are really looking for is growth of the community both from an economic and a social perspective. We really think these videos, once people get a glimpse of them, are going to help us accomplish this.”

There are six videos in total that can be viewed at www.grandforks.ca
